How B2B Marketers Can Dominate Branded Keyword Search Engine Results

KoMarketing Associates

Branded keywords represent search queries that include the organization’s brand name or various product and brand-related information. While most B2B marketers assume their organization appears prominently for branded keyword search results, they need to consider the rest of the results that appear on a Google search page, both organic and paid.

Survey: Email Engagement Rises When Marketing Email Volume Dips

KoMarketing Associates

Marketers who send fewer emails may actually see more engagement, according to new research from Yes Lifecycle Marketing. Recently, the company conducted its “Q1 Email Benchmark Report 2018” to gauge how active email recipients are in correlation with marketing efforts. Statistics showed that the average number of emails sent per engaged subscriber declined 29.3 percent from Q4 2017 to Q1 2018.

CMOs Increasingly Turning to Social Media to Reach Customers and Prospects

KoMarketing Associates

Digital marketers have a wide array of channels available to them, but new research suggests that social media and search rise above the rest. Recently, Nielsen conducted “The Nielsen CMO Report 2018” to determine which channels CMOs, in particular, are turning to in order to reach out to their customers and prospects. In terms of importance, the majority (79 percent) of respondents said social media was the most critical digital media channel.
